Expired plates found during traffic stop in parking lotAlamosa CO

audio iconAdministrative Traffic Check
Alamosa, CO 81101

A traffic stop was conducted in a Walmart parking lot after a suspicious person report. Officers discovered expired plates on a vehicle but found no active crime. Both drivers and plates were verified as valid and clear.
